Ana - suromai from Greek: "lift ones' clothes"
is an act of exposing ones' genitals used by women
in order to scare off the powers of darkness,
a predator, an enemy or a destructive power
of nature. The act of ana-suromai could also
increase the fertility of land and foster the growth of plants.
In many communities of Africa, New Guinea and the
ancient countries of Europe, the act was to humiliate
violent perpetrators of dishonorable or insulting deeds.
The more women exposed their vulva, the greater power of the act.
It has been observed from ancient till present times throughout
the whole world - in places totally independent of one another.
It was associated with the cult of the vagina and its perception
as a magic gate through which each of us came into the world.
